前十字靭帯(ACL)の部分的な涙を修復するためのパッチなど、将来のアプリケーションでは、人間のACL由来の細胞をin vitroで増殖し、組織工学足場上に成長させ、再建手続きの際に得られた組織から単離した。細胞接着および形態は、その後、足場表面上に生体適合性を確認した。
